#CEF60D Hex Color Code

#CEF60D

The Hexadecimal Color #CEF60D is a contrast shade of Green Yellow. #CEF60D RGB value is rgb(206, 246, 13). RGB Color Model of #CEF60D consists of 80% red, 96% green and 5% blue. HSL color Mode of #CEF60D has 70°(degrees) Hue, 93% Saturation and 51% Lightness. #CEF60D color has an wavelength of 575.92593n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#CEF60D is #FFFF33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#CEF60D is #CE1. The Closest Color to #CEF60D is #ADFF2F. Official Name of #CEF60D Hex Code is Electric Lime.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#CEF60D is 16 Cyan 0 Magenta 95 Yellow 4 Black and #CEF60D CMY is 16, 0, 95.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#CEF60D is hsl(70,93,51,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(70, 95, 96).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#CEF60D is 58.48, 79.06, 12.56.
Hex8 Value of #CEF60D is #CEF60DFF. Decimal Value of #CEF60D is 13563405 and Octal Value of #CEF60D is 63573015. Binary Value of #CEF60D is 11001110, 11110110, 1101 and Android of #CEF60D is 4291753485 / 0xffcef60d.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#CEF60D is 0.39, 0.527, 0.527 and YIQ Color Space of #CEF60D is 207.478, 51.0269, -80.9696.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#CEF60D is 74.78, 93.13, 13.6.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#CEF60D is 91.26, -37.07, 87.58.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#CEF60D is 91.26, -18.25, 102.8.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#CEF60D is 91.26, 95.1, 112.94. Hunter Lab variable of #CEF60D is 88.92, -38.2, 53.87.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#CEF60D

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
